Overview

Provided editorial and production support for Mighty Cruise Ships, a Discovery Channel documentary series. Contributed to the episode featuring the MS Roald Amundsen, the world’s first hybrid-powered expedition cruise ship. The project focused on translating complex engineering, environmental innovation, and real-world tourism expeditions into compelling storytelling for a global audience.

Key Responsibilities

  1. Managed international travel logistics, accommodations, crew schedules, and production documentation for on-location shoots across remote global destinations.
  2. Maintained production tracking systems, release forms, permits, insurance documentation, and maritime compliance records to support field production operations.
  3. Supported the production of the MS Roald Amundsen Antarctic expedition episode, documenting the inaugural voyage of the world’s first hybrid-powered expedition cruise ship.
  4. Coordinated equipment logistics, shipment tracking, and cold-weather production gear for remote filming conditions across the Antarctic Peninsula and Falkland Islands.
  5. Assisted with media management, production coordination, and post-production workflows to support broadcast delivery timelines.
